That’s why I’m excited to announce a new partnership with Jaqui Stilson, Social Services Coordinator with Mt. Lebanon Police, who will be joining us for office hours each week! She will hold walk-in hours from 9 a.m. to 12 p.m. on Wednesdays at our office, 650 Washington Rd., Ste. 102, in Mt. Lebanon.
Jaqui is a Licensed Clinical Social Worker and has been such a valuable addition to our community. She started office hours at the Mt. Lebanon Public Library on Wednesday afternoons, and I thought it would be great for her to lend her expertise to our office, too.
Walk-in hours are available to assist community members with these and other services:
- Navigating mental health, substance use, aging and social service needs
- Guidance on available resources and care coordination support
- Information about systems such as healthcare, housing and crisis response
- Completing forms and applications like COMPASS
- Accessing public benefits and other supports
